Your thoughts please on whether you think the B&W is better/worse than COLOR Eink if one wants to use the tablet for several hours every day.
Basically, it doesn't matter whether you are "illuminated" by a bright object (bw screen) or by a darker but illuminated object with the same brightness (Kaleido 3 screen).
The color filter layer lets less light through from the screen. It is therefore darker and can only be made brighter by incident light.
The problem here lies in the uniformity of the illumination of such a large area - this was successful with the Tab Ultra C (10.3), but not with the Tab X (b/w) as far as I am informed.
I can only recommend 13.3 and color if uniform brightness is not particularly important to you.
